4. INSTALLATION
CAUTION
Installing the equipment in any of the following places may lead to
equipment faults: (If this is unavoidable, consult the supplier.)
A. The site contains mineral oils such as cutting lubricant.
B. Where the air is salty, e.g., on the coast.
C. Hot springs and where there are corrosive gases, e.g., sulfides.
D. Factories where the supply voltage fluctuates greatly.
E. Inside a car or cabin.
F. Places like kitchens where there’s a lot of oil.
G. Places with strong electromagnetic waves.
H. Places where flammable gases or materials exist.
I. Places where acid or alkali gases evaporate.
J. Other special environments.

4.2 Air supply direction
Select the following air supply directions based on your room
and installation site:
1. Once you change the air supply direction, please replace the
wind shield materials. For details of wind shield materials, please
consult our dealer.
2. In relation to the air supply direction, remove the panel before
installing the wind shield material, and then insert the wing shield
panel into air outlet of main body.

Avoid narrow spaces that are sensitive to noise.
The ceiling must be flat and able to bear the weight of the
indoor unit.
The outlet and the inlet must not be impeded and there
must be minimal influence from the outside air.
The air flow extends throughout the room.
The connecting pipe and drainpipe can be removed
easily.
There is no direct radiation from heaters.
Do not install it in places where the air has high salt
content. If this can't be avoided, choose an anticorrosive
model.
